Role: Store Manager - ARNE | Six-Month Fixed-Term Contract

Location: Bluewater Shopping Centre, Kent

Salary: £48,000-£55,000 per annum

Contract: Full-time, six-month fixed-term contract

Start Date: ASAP - Opens Mid October

About ARNE:

ARNE is a fast-growing British clothing and footwear brand built around a simple idea - Less is More. Their journey has been explosive, evolving at real pace into a rapidly expanding retail business with a growing physical footprint and a seriously loyal community behind it. The brand is understated, confident and customer-focused, with a strong emphasis on quality, value and creating products people genuinely want to wear.

The Store Manager Role:

As Store Manager, you will take full ownership of the day-to-day running and performance of the store. You will lead from the front, create an exceptional customer experience and build a high-performing, engaged team that is proud to represent ARNE. This is a brilliant opportunity for someone who thrives in a fast-moving retail environment and wants to play a key role in the opening and success of a brand-new ARNE store.

What The Store Will Be Doing:

  • Leading all aspects of daily store operations, including team scheduling, stock, visual standards and customer service

  • Driving sales and store KPIs through strong commercial awareness, effective merchandising and team leadership Recruiting, coaching and developing a high-performing team

  • Creating an energised, customer-first culture on the shop floor

  • Maintaining exceptional standards across visual merchandising, stock management, cleanliness and compliance

  • Reviewing sales performance and customer feedback, then turning insight into clear actions

  • Taking ownership, solving problems quickly and ensuring the store is always ready to trade

About The Store Manager:

You care about what you do and take pride in doing things properly. You bring energy, stay humble and do not let ego get in the way. You are the kind of person who gets stuck in, solves problems and follows through on what you say you are going to do. No job is beneath you, you put the customer first, and when things do not go to plan, you adapt, find a way forward and go again. You think, you act and you get stuff done.

  • Proven Store Manager experience within a fast-paced retail environment

  • A strong record of driving sales, KPIs and customer experience

  • The ability to coach, motivate and develop a team

  • Strong commercial awareness and confidence using sales data to improve performance

  • High standards around visual merchandising, operations and brand presentation

  • Flexibility to work across weekends, evenings and key trading periods
